FactSet Appoints Di Hirji as Chief People & Workforce Transformation Officer
FactSet has announced that Di Hirji has been appointed Chief People & Workforce Transformation Officer, effective August 3, 2026. She will succeed Catrina Harding, who is leaving FactSet after three years and will remain in an advisory capacity through a transition period.
"We are delighted to welcome Di to FactSet," said Sanoke Viswanathan, Chief Executive Officer of FactSet. "As we accelerate our transformation to an AI-native company, how we design our organization, develop our people, and bring human and agentic capabilities together will be central to our success. Di is a proven people leader with deep transformation experience and is well positioned to help us build the workforce of FactSet's next chapter."
Di Hirji most recently served as Chief People Officer for S&P Global Market Intelligence and S&P Dow Jones Indices. Previously, she held senior HR leadership positions at Thomson Reuters and spent eight years in management consulting at Accenture, leading change and organization development programs for Fortune 500 and FTSE 100 clients. Hirji has worked across Europe, Asia, and the Americas over a career spanning more than 20 years.
